The Engineering Prototype Machine Shop at NSWC Dahlgren (NSWCDD) supports programs which require the use of various types of material stock to fabricate machined parts to include, but not limited to; plastics, metals, and rubbers. The Naval Surface Warfare Center Dahlgren Division (NSWCDD) intends to issue multiple Blanket Purchase Agreements (BPAs) in accordance with Simplified Acquisition procedures, Part 13 of the FAR to support the Machine Shop operational needs. Please note that a BPA is not a contract. A BPA is a streamlined method for acquiring services on an as-needed basis from qualified sources that are readily available and services and thus eliminate the need for repetitive costly re-procurements. All calls/orders must be acknowledged by the selected vendor in order to be retained on the BPA calling list. The Government will not be issuing a formal Request for Proposal (RFP) because this notice will result in BPAs. In addition, the Government does not intend to pay for any information provided under this notice. The Government is not obligated to notify respondents of the results of this notice. Because the needs of G Department are dynamic, NSWC Dahlgren will periodically solicit additional offers to add new vendors to the calling list. This synopsis is open to all business concerns; however, in accordance with FAR 19.501, the Government ™s intent is to establish BPAs with small businesses. In the event there aren ™t enough responses from responsible, capable small businesses, then large business responses will be considered. Individual call numbers shall not exceed the Simplified Acquisition Threshold of $150,000. Simplified Acquisition Procedures in accordance with FAR Part 13 will be utilized. The Government reserves the right to add/delete vendors at any time throughout the life of the BPA. There is no minimum or maximum Government obligation. Responsibility determinations will also precede issuance of a BPA and will be conducted in accordance with FAR 9.104. Interested parties are encouraged to address the seven elements of responsibility contained in FAR 9.104 and to complete FAR Clause 52.219-1. BPAs will be issued on the basis of past performance. Interested vendors should provide a minimum of five (5) past performance references. These references should include name of business, address, phone number, point of contact, contract/purchase order number and item description. Past performance will be evaluated based upon quality and timeliness of delivery. The government reserves the right to use additional past performance references if necessary. FAILURE TO SUPPLY THE REQUESTED INFORMATION WILL AFFECT YOUR ABILITY TO BE AWARDED A BPA. Delivery shall be FOB Destination to Dahlgren, Virginia. All BPA calls/orders shall be issued on a firm fixed price basis.
